>>>>>>>> Hi, there.
>>>>>>>>
>>>>>>>> Take this Morph here:
>>>>>>>>
>>>>>>>> initialize
>>>>>>>>    super initialize.
>>>>>>>>    semaphore := Semaphore forMutualExclusion.
>>>>>>>>
>>>>>>>> step
>>>>>>>>    semaphore critical: [ [] repeat ].
>>>>>>>>
>>>>>>>> drawOn: aCanvas
>>>>>>>>    semaphore critical: [super drawOn: aCanvas].
>>>>>>>>
>>>>>>>> If you create such a morph and open it in the world, the UI process
>>>>>>>> will
>>>>>>>> freeze because of that endless loop in the step method. Okay. The
>>>>>>>> tricky
>>>>>>>> thing is, that you cannot use [CMD]+[.] because the drawing code
>>>>>>>> waits
>>>>>>>> for
>>>>>>>> the same semaphore that is currently used in the morph's step. You
>>>>>>>> will
>>>>>>>> not
>>>>>>>> see a debugger appear. The freshly spawned UI process will block
>>>>>>>> right
>>>>>>>> awai.
>>>>>>>> The well known big red cross/box does not appear because there is no
>>>>>>>> place
>>>>>>>> to detect this situation.
>>>>>>>>
>>>>>>>> An easy fix would be to tell the application developer to use
>>>>>>>> #critical:ifLocked: in that drawing code. If that semaphore is
>>>>>>>> really
>>>>>>>> necessary.
>>>>>>>>
>>>>>>>> However, can there be a way for Morphic to detect such issues and
>>>>>>>> flag
>>>>>>>> that
>>>>>>>> Morph for the big red box? (i.e. "morph setProperty: #errorOnDraw
>>>>>>>> toValue:
>>>>>>>> true") Could there be a notification for the Morphic framework to
>>>>>>>> look
>>>>>>>> out
>>>>>>>> for such as WaitOnCriticalSection to flag that morph as bad? Could
>>>>>>>> that
>>>>>>>> primitive 86 send such a notification efficiently? Just once? ^__^
>>>>>>>>
>>>>>>>> If yes, Morphic could draw its world like this (pseudo code!):
>>>>>>>> ...
>>>>>>>> [aWorld displayWorld] on: WaitOnCriticalSection do: [:err |
>>>>>>>>    err "..." findBadMorph  "..." setProperty: #errorOnDraw toValue:
>>>>>>>> true.]
>>>>>>>> ...
>>>>>>>>
>>>>>>>> Morphic would be more robust.
